Output 251fb7b55210c937a4258f36c2ce9bb14b5056aabed1cde216fa10820a419589:60

value
6602526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a835db97fed1e3aabab56546d75e37412a750e OP_EQUAL
address
3DWabkaMy5voBhZwDJ2oJTreVf7MvoCaYP
transaction
251fb7b55210c937a4258f36c2ce9bb14b5056aabed1cde216fa10820a419589
spent
true